CERN Scientists Confirm Boson Discovery

GENEVA — Scientists at CERN, the European Center for Nuclear Research, report they have discovered a new subatomic particle that might be the elusive Higgs boson. Further research will be needed to confirm whether this is the so-called "God particle" which scientists believe can explain some of the most basic questions about our universe

